I try really hard to just mind my own business and let people have their own opinions, and in the times we live in that is not always easy, now I am not talking about things that are obviously sinful, there is no room for opinion there right is right and wrong is wrong period end of discussion. The issue at hand for me is the issue of REVIVAL everyday I hear some one say "the only answer for the Church is revival, we need to get back to some old fashioned, Holy Ghost revival in the church" and then all the people listening to them will shout and yell and run and then next Sunday they come back to church and hear the same thing and they shout over the same thing and nothing ever changes.
As a man who has been around the ministry all of my life (my mother went into labor with me while she was preaching) in the active ministry for 20 years and a full time pastor for 12 years this December. I have seen some very powerful moves of God, I have seen meetings that lasted 6, 8 or even 12 weeks, I have seen scores of miracles, blind eyes opened, deaf ears opened, people getting out of wheelchairs was a regular occurrence there was one period of time when I was a assistant pastor where we saw two verified cases of cancer healed and other undeniable miracles that I could go on and on about. These things were great and in the midst of all these physical miracles was the greats miracle of all people were being saved in every service, people were being filled with the Holy Spirit in every service it was an amazing atmosphere. It was not too long after this that I attended two major revivals Florida and Missouri, in both of these places the presence of God noticeably present and I left both feeling refreshed and rejuvenated, but here is my point I did not feel that was unusual it is what should happen when we are in church.
What many are seeking and calling revival the Bible calls normal operating procedure for the church. People will go to a church where the gifts of the Spirit are in operation and the power of God is flowing and they will leave and say "That church is in revival" no that church is operating as a New Testament church should in a New Testament church there should be healings and miracles, tongues and interpretation of tongues, prophecy, word of wisdom etc. These things should be normal in the church, they are the status quo according to the Word. No where in the New Testament are we told that these things are a sign of a new move of God, we are told these things should be going on in our churches on a regular basis not every six months or every other year.
If we as pastors would take as much time getting the plan of God for our churches as we do seeking after a supposed revival we would not only be father along than we are, we would see far more moving of the Holy Spirit than we do. It is not tears and shaking and people screaming that denotes revival, yet that is what many point to in order to prove that they are in revival and unfortunately if you go back to that church in 6 months those people who were shaking and screaming are placid and reserved if they are there at all because once the emotion wears off there is nothing left, and after six months the pastor will again be saying "we need a revival like the days of old" the proble with that is they never had to be revived... they never died.

The Last Days
Every time something bad happens, or there is a political downturn you will begin to hear ministers say "We ll we are living in the las days". Well I could not agree more, we are living in the last days and we have been for over 2000 years. Very often we mistake what is going on as proof that we are living in the last days, and more often than not this leads to what I like to call "Last days hysteria" which produces more fear than faith, it seems that every president that we conservative Christians do not agree with is a sign that we are in the last days. In my life time alone I have heard the following; "Henry Kissenger is the antichrist". "Joseph Liberman could be the antichrist". "Bill Clinton will usher in the one world government" and now "Barack Obama will usher in the tribulation"
Now I am not making fun of anyone or their views, but I think we should go to the Word and see what the Word says would be the most important sign of the last days.
Joel 2:28-29
"And it shall come to pass afterward
that I will pour out of My spirit upon all flesh
Your sons and your daughters shall prophesy,
your old men shall dream dreams, your young shall see
visions.
And also on my menservants and on my maid servants
I will pour out my spirit in those days.
Acts 2:17
"And it shall come to pass in the last days says God,
That I will pour out of My Spirit on all flesh;
Your sons and your daughters shall prophesy,
Your young men shall see visions, your old men shall dream dreams.
It is clear from the Word of God that the most important sign of the last days is the out pouring of the Spirit of God on the earth. I am not one of these pastors who is constantly talking about how weak and impotent the church is, the church has never been weak and impotent and powerless, yes there is a religous element of Christianity that has no power and is basically a meeting place for people who want no move of God in their lives, but the REAL church has never been powerless. Right now all over the world there is an unparalleled move of God, estimates are that in China 20,000 people a month are coming to God. God is moving as never before in Central and South America, God is making Himself known in the Islamic nations the world over, even here in America there is a constant state of revival for those who want it.
Very often we look to CNN and other news organizations to tell us what is happening in the world. Well I suggest the following . Turn off the worlds viewpoint and look to Gods viewpoint, we are in the last days there is no doubt, but wickedness is not the most prominent sign that we are in the last days, the world is no more wicked now that it has been in the past (I know gasp you cannot believe I am saying this) the pagan Roman and Greek cultures in the past were just ass wicked if not more than the society we live in, yes we have legalized abortion that is horrific and ungodly, yes homosexuality is running rampant and being shoved in our faces, but any student of history will tell you that these things have always been in society from it's earliest days, they are sinful and disgusting and the people that do such things and ok them will be judged, but the point is this, these things do not mean we are in the last days. The outpouring of Gods Spirit is the ultimate sign that we are living at the end of time. Dont be a destruction monger, hoping for bad things so that you can prove to someone that we are in the last days. Remember Jesus said in Matthew 24 "When they say peace and safety, then sudden destruction".
Lets look for victory, not defeat.

I Pastor Joseph Prince say one time "God is not interested in behavior modification He wants life transformation".
This is a very true statement God wants more than your behavior to change He wants your life to change. Over the past ten years or so I have dealt with people who are desiring to be free from the sick cycle of addiction, I have seen many successes and naturally I have seen some failures as well but one thing that I have noticed that is very consistent is this; the men and women that only want to change their behavior rarely do, they desire to be free from the pain of addiction but they do not want to change their lives they only wan to quit drinking, shooting, snorting whatever it is that they are addicted to. The problem with this of course is that without a life change it is very difficult to maintain freedom. In many recovery arenas they teach that abstinence is recovery but that is incorrect, abstinence does not mean recovery, it merely means that the person involved has not had access to their substance of choice or they are trying to quit on their own, and both of these are liable to fail. When a person experiences a life transformation they become a new person, the Bible says "a new creature" in other words what they were they are not any more they are brand new. This is the way to battle addiction help people see that when they were born again they were created new they are no longer an addict they are a son or daughter of God. This is life transformation.

Don't throw rocks
I am a information junkie. I love to learn new things so consequently I spend quite a bit of time reading books, listening to tapes (yes I said tapes I have several hundred of them, my wife and I are tape worms) as well as CD'S.
As i surf the web it seems inevitably I will run across several sites that are put up by some minister who has decided that they are the judge and jury of every other minister on the web. Now most of the time I have never heard of these men, and quiet probably they have never heard of me; in any case, these men have no problem calling other ministers false prophets, wolves in sheep's clothing, pimp preachers etc. These are terms that should never come out of the mouth of a minister of the gospel, and certainly they should never be used to describe a brother in Christ. The Apostle Paul stated in Romans 14:4 "Who are you that judges another mans servant? To his own master he standeth or falleth..." the context here is simple. Men and women in ministry are servants of God they are accountable to Him and Him alone in regards to their ministry. Now the comment I hear is "well somebody has to tell the truth" my question is this; does truth involve making degrading statements about people that in most cases they do not even know? Where in the Word is there a justification to use terms like "false prophet, pimp preacher" and others that are not worth repeating? There is none, when they fall into the degrading trap of name calling they are "sitting in the seat of the scornful" they are being unjust if for no other reason than they give the person they are running down no opportunity to defend them selves. In most cases they are taking these mens comments vastly out of context (apparently they cannot listen to an entire message) and another disturbing trend I see among these that will so quickly call other men of God such disturbing names is this; they usually have no covering from a pastor or spiritual father, they are usually a lone ranger out running other people down. There is plenty of negativity in the world towards the church without those who are in the body destroying each other from the inside. I have all I can do to take care of me, I have no time to judge another mans servant.
